Looks like weather won't be a factor in the Independence Bowl

Brick is standing right in front of Shreveport.

Shreveport in December would never be confused for Iceland, but it can still be colder than many bowl destinations. Rain, sleet and even snow have been factors in the past Independence Bowls. When I found out that BC would be playing Arizona, I hoped we would get bad weather. So much for that. The forecast for December 31 is 54 degrees with 0% chance of rain. Now we cannot expect rain to slow the Wildcat spread or a chill to break their spirit. It will have to be Andre and our ground attack to break their spirit instead.
